Question 1

The nurse assesses a patient for septic shock. Which statement best describes this health problem?
◦ Sepsis with hypotension that does not correct itself when a fluid challenge is administered
◦ Sepsis with hypotension accompanied by decreased protein C levels and coagulation abnormalities
◦ Sepsis with hypotension accompanied by altered mental status and lactic acidosis
◦ Sepsis with hypotension accompanied by increased creatinine and absent bowel sounds

Question 2

Which phrase should the nurse use to explain why serum lactate is elevated in a patient with sepsis?
◦ The endogenous by-products of bacterial contamination
◦ Anaerobic cellular metabolism
◦ Increased systemic inflammation
◦ Greatly accelerated coagulation
